“ Around 300,000 people have seen the V&A’s David Bowie is exhibition as it enters its closing week. The V&A has been running regular late-night openings to cope with demand and the exhibition has been open until 22.00 every night for the final two weeks. Tickets are still available for purchase every day at the Museum.
To give people one last chance to see the exhibition in the UK the V&A has also commissioned a special film to be transmitted live to over 200 cinemas across the UK on 13 August. David Bowie is happening now will be a cinematic, behind-the-scenes tour of the exhibition in the company of curators Victoria Broackes and Geoffrey Marsh and celebrity guests.
The exhibition will now commence an international tour. Confirmed venues are:
- Art Gallery of Ontario, Toronto, Canada from 25 September to 27 November 2013
- Museum of Image and Sound, Sao Paulo, Brazil from 28 January to 21 April 2014
- Museum of Contemporary Art, Chicago, USA from September 2014 to January 2015
- Philharmonie de Paris/ Cité de la Musique, Paris, France from 2 March to 31 May 2015
- Groninger Museum, Groningen, The Netherlands from 15 December 2015 to 15 March 2016
